“…SPOT-5 imagery has been used widely in mangrove monitoring studies until the satellites were decommissioned in 2015 such as the works by Valderrama-Landeros et al 58 as reported by Valderrama-Landeros et al 59 and Pham et al 60 and today SPOT-5 archives remain an important tool for historical mapping of ecosystems as presented in this study. Sentinel images are more widely used in mangrove mapping and monitoring studies 61 – 63 as they are more easily accessible and up to date and often perform better in classification compared to other medium resolution images such as Landsat 8 OLI due to their higher spatial resolution 64 . Using SPOT-5 2013 and Sentinel 2A 2023 imagery, it was observed that mangroves cover at both Le Morne and Ferney were distinctly identified on the images due to the particular spectral signature of mangroves largely based on their MSI data.…”
